Context: Ardenfell line margins slipped three points over two quarters. Drivers: input steel costs, aggressive discounting at the Westmoor branch, and a stale price book. Proposal: uplift list prices four percent, tighten discount authority to regional level, sunset the two lowest-margin SKUs. Risk: volume loss at Halverton accounts, estimated under two percent. Decision requested at Thursday's review. Modelling assumptions are in the appendix pack. The commercial reasoning leadership wants kept close is noted directly below.

board note of tajop-yajof: The finance team signed off on a budget of $77.6 million for Project Pramir.

Night-shift staff: Floor 4 of the Tellhaven Building opens this week. After 21:00, access is via the rear stairwell only; the lifts are locked out overnight during the settling period. Complete a walk-through of the new floor once per shift and log it. The stairwell keypad accepts the code below.

badge for yahop-fawep: bdg-XBKXI-68071

# Pagination config — Lanternfish Public API
#
# Welcome aboard. All list endpoints are cursor-paginated; offset params
# were removed in v3. PAGE_SIZE_DEFAULT=25 and PAGE_SIZE_MAX=100 are hard
# caps enforced at the gateway, not per-route. Cursors are opaque — never
# parse them client-side or in tests. Raising PAGE_SIZE_MAX needs a perf
# review first. Cursors are signed before leaving the service, and the
# signing secret is set on the line directly below.

vault entry, yagef-bahop: COURIER_KEY29=5cc62eb51255862256337c33c5be9